These problems occur from overuse of either the storage device (HDD, SSD, eMMC) or the memory.
Select and right-click a drive you want to clean up (C: or D:). Select the items to delete in [Properties] > [Disk Cleanup] and select [OK].
Delete all icons not used in the desktop.
Run 5 programs or less in the task bar. When there are too many programs in the task bar, the system may become slow due to the workload.

If you installed Windows without using LG Recovery Center RE, use LG Update Center or LG DnA Center Plus to install the Chipset Driver. If the Chipset Driver is not installed, the system may become slow.
Whether to provide LG Update Center or LG DnA Center Plus depends on the model.
Press [Ctrl] + [Esc] and see if the task bar appears. If this does not work, restart the system and check it again.
When the taskbar appears, right-click and uncheck [Automatically hide the taskbar] in [Taskbar Settings] > [Taskbar behaviors].
If you cannot see the taskbar and icons, press [Ctrl] + [Alt] + [Delete] and press the [Power] button to restart the system.
Right-click the Desktop and select [Personalize] > [Themes] > [Desktop icon settings]. Then, select the icons to display on the Desktop and press [OK].
